State’s first black lawyer a Luzerne County native
Some people seem fated to accomplish “firsts.” That’s true of Jonathan Jasper Wright, the first black lawyer in Pennsylvania. The fact that he was admitted to the Pennsylvania Bar on Aug. 13, 1866, when the nation had just ended its bloody battle over slavery, makes this first all the more special.
